call4paperz/call4paperz

View on GitHub
app/views/proposals/_proposal.html.erb

Summary

Maintainability
Test Coverage
<div class="prop">
  <div class="spinner">
    <%= image_tag 'ajax-loader.gif' %>
  </div>

  <p>
    <strong>
      <%= link_to proposal.name, event_proposal_path(@event, proposal), :class => "prop_link" %>
      <% if user_is_owner?(proposal) %>
        <span id="edit_proposal">
          <%= link_to "(edit)", edit_event_proposal_path(@event, proposal) %>
        </span>
      <% end %>
    </strong>
  </p>

  <%= render_votes_bar(proposal.acceptance_points) %>

  <div class="using-markdown">
    <%= markdown(proposal.description) %>
  </div>

  <div class="prop_sub">
    <%= user_picture(proposal_user(proposal)) %>
    <small><%= proposal_user(proposal).name %></small>
  </div>

  <%= link_to "#{proposal.comments.size} comments", [@event, proposal], :class => 'com_prop' %>

  <span class="voting_container">
    <%= vote_box(@event, proposal, current_user) %>
  </span>
</div>